Integration & Wallets Q: How do I connect to Hyperliquid?

Use MetaMask configured for HyperEVM (Chain ID: 999, RPC: https://rpc.hyperliquid.xyz/evm). Once connected, you can approve builder-fee functionality, deposit assets, and manage vault strategies.

Q: What is a builder code?

A feature of Hyperliquid that embeds a micro-fee (~0.01–0.1%) into each trade executed via your strategy. Builder fees accrue to Hyper‑Strategies, not deducted from capital or profit.

Security & Compliance Q: Is Hyperliquid secure?

Hyperliquid is a decentralized protocol with audited smart contracts and non‑custodial custody. That said, any on-chain protocol carries inherent risk from bugs or oracle attacks—always use caution.

Q: Do I need to verify my identity?

No. Hyperliquid enables non-custodial trading without mandatory KYC across most jurisdictions.
